Ray Jones (footballer, born 1944)

Ray Jones (born 23 August 1944) is a Welsh former professional footballer who played as a defender.

Jones began his career with Swindon Town, where he made his professional debut. He was a key member of the Swindon team that won the League Cup in 1969, famously defeating Arsenal 3-1 at Wembley. He also played in the team that won the Anglo-Italian League Cup in 1969 and the Anglo-Italian Cup in 1970.

After a successful spell at Swindon Town, Jones moved to Torquay United. He contributed significantly to the team, although silverware was not achieved during his time there.

Following his time at Torquay, Jones played for Exeter City before retiring from professional football. His career spanned the late 1960s and early 1970s.
